Agrium, UAP Deal Final

It’s a done deal: Agrium Inc. has officially acquired UAP Holding Corp.

As part of the agreement, Utah Acquisition Co., an indirect wholly-owned subsidiary of Agrium, has been merged with and into United Agri Products (UAP). UAP continues as the surviving corporation and an indirect wholly-owned subsidiary of Agrium. UAP markets some 200 of its own manufactured products under brands that include Loveland and Dyna-Gro. It also provides crop and inventory management, biotechnology advising, and custom blending services.

The merger of UAP with Utah Acquisition follows the successful completion of the tender offer by Agrium U.S. Inc., an indirect wholly-owned subsidiary of Agrium, for all of the issued and outstanding shares of common stock of UAP at a price of $39 per share in cash.

Agrium Retail and UAP were ranked No. 1 and No. 2, respectively, in the 2007 CropLife 100 listing of independent dealerships and cooperatives offering fertilizer, crop protection, and seed services.
